Bangkok's BTS Skytrain: Essential Guide for New Expats

Navigating Bangkok's public transportation can be overwhelming for new expats, but the BTS Skytrain system is your best friend for getting around the city efficiently and affordably. Here's everything you need to know: **BTS Lines:** - Sukhumvit Line (Green): Runs from Kheha to Khu Khot, covering major areas like Siam, Asok, and On Nut - Silom Line (Dark Green): Connects National Stadium to Bang Wa, passing through Sala Daeng and Chong Nonsi **Key Stations for Expats:** - Siam: Central shopping hub with major malls - Asok: Near Terminal 21 and many office buildings - Thong Lo: Popular expat neighborhood with great restaurants - Ekkamai: Gateway to Eastern Thailand and Pattaya - On Nut: Affordable residential area popular with expats **Fare System:** - Single journey tickets: 16-59 baht depending on distance - Rabbit Card: Rechargeable card for convenience (100 baht deposit) - One-day pass: 140 baht for unlimited travel - Student discounts available with proper documentation **Tips for Expats:** - Download the BTS app for real-time updates - Avoid rush hours (7-9 AM, 5-7 PM) if possible - Keep small change for ticket machines - BTS connects to MRT at Asok and Sala Daeng stations - Free WiFi available at all stations **Connecting to Other Transport:** - Airport Rail Link at Phaya Thai and Makkasan - MRT subway system at interchange stations - Bus connections at major stations - Boat services at Saphan Taksin The BTS system is clean, air-conditioned, and runs from 6 AM to midnight daily. It's the most reliable way to beat Bangkok's notorious traffic and explore the city like a local!
